Fuel price rollback of P0.70-P1.20 per liter seen on June 30
MANILA, Philippines – Motorists can expect another round of fuel price cuts on June 30 as concerns over global oil supply continue to ease. Industry estimates released on Friday indicate that diesel prices may be reduced by 70 centavos to P1.20 per liter. Gasoline prices may also decrease by 50 centavos to P1.50 per liter. READ: […]...
